본문 바로가기

통계정보7

통계정보 restore 하기 통계정보를 restore하는 방법입니다. 먼저 통계정보가 보관되는 기간확인하는 쿼리입니다. SQL> select dbms_stats.get_stats_history_retention from dual; GET_STATS_HISTORY_RETENTION ------------------------------------------------------ 31 1 rows selected. 해당 테이블의 통계정보관련 update된 시간을 보여주는 테이블입니다. SQL> select * from dba_Tab_stats_history where table_name='테이블명'; OWNER TABLE_NAME PARTITION_NAME SUBPARTITION_NAME STATS_UPDATE_TIME --------.. 2023. 10. 5.
통계정보 관련 딕셔너리 뷰 1. dba_tab_stats_history 해당 뷰는 dba가 액세스할 수 있는 모든 테이블에 대한 테이블 통계 수정 내역(history)을 제공합니다. 해당 테이블에 대해서 통계정보에 대한 수정사항이 있다면 이력이 남게 됩니다. OWNERTABLE_NAMEPARTITION_NAMESUBPARTITION_NAMESTATS_UPDATE_TIME SYSWRH$_SEG_STATWRH$_SEG_STAT_1627335910_21822021/11/10 22:04:46.147679 +09:00 SYSWRH$_SEG_STATWRH$_SEG_STAT_1627335910_22162021/11/10 22:04:45.480635 +09:00 SYSWRH$_SEG_STATWRH$_SEG_STAT_1627335910_22892.. 2021. 11. 11.
통계정보 수집 방법 비교 ANALYZE vs DBMS_STATS 이번 글에서는 통계분석에 대한 정보를 정리하고자 합니다. ANALYZE DBMS_STATS 명령어형식 SERIAL 처리만 가능(순차적으로 한개씩 처리 한다는 뜻) 파티션 통계정보에 대해서는 부정확할 수 있음 DBMS_STSTS에 의해 생성된 일부 통계정보에 대해서는 부정확한 결과 생성가능 통계정보 뿐 아니라 EMPTY_BLOCKS,AVG_SPACE,CHAIN_CNT 등도 수집 패키지 형식 Oracle 9i 이상부터 사용가능 SERIAL 또는 PARALLEL 처리 가능 (INDEX에 대해서는 SERIAL처리만 가능) 파티션 통계정보 정확 CBO관련된 통게정보만 수집 통계정보의 IMPORT/EXPORT 가능 사용자가 지정한 통계정보 테이블에 수집된 통계정보를 저장할 수 있음 실제 각 명령어 수행 후 정보 변.. 2021. 7. 2.